#38cd7d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#38cd7d is composed of 22% red, 80.4%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 39%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 147.8 degrees, a saturation of 59.8% and a lightness of 51.2%. #38cd7d color hex could be obtained by blending #70fffa with #009b00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#38cd7d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#38cd7d has RGB values of R:56, G:205,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.39,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 3722621.

Shades and Tints of #38cd7d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010503 is the darkest color, while #f4fc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#38cd7d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b8a82 is the less saturated color, while #08fd79 is the most saturated one.
